mybatisplus在xml配置文件中创建达梦数据库表及注释
时间: 2024-10-13 16:08:01 浏览: 45
MyBatisPlus是一个基于MyBatis的优秀ORM框架,它在XML配置文件中创建数据库表以及添加注释通常通过`GlobalConfig`来完成。首先,你需要在项目的全局配置文件(如application.yml或application.properties)中设置数据源和数据库驱动。
1. 数据库表创建:
- 在`mybatis-plus-config.xml`或者`global-config.xml`中,配置自动建表开关(`dbType`表示数据库类型,这里假设是达梦DM):
```xml
<global-config>
<config-item name="dbType" value="dm"/>
<!-- 自动建表 -->
<config-item name="sqlMapNamespace" value="com.example.mapper"/>
<config-item name="autoGenerateSqlMap" value="true"/>
<!-- 如果需要生成表结构 -->
<config-item name="tables">
<table tableName="your_table_name"/>
</config-item>
</global-config>
```
2. 添加注释:
MyBatisPlus默认不会直接在SQL脚本中添加注释,但你可以自定义一个工具类,在插入映射文件时添加注释。例如,使用`@TableField(fill = FieldFill.LAZY)`注解可以控制字段是否被序列化到数据库,这可以作为一种简单的形式注释。
3. 表结构注释:
如果你想在生成的SQL脚本中添加详细的注释,需要在`TableInfo`中手动设置。例如:
```java
@Table(name = "your_table_name", comments = "这是你的表描述")
public class YourModel {
//...
}
```
然后在MyBatisPlus生成的SQL脚本中会包含对应的注释信息。
阅读全文